How to Choose a Sterile Disposable Delivery Pack for Clinical Settings


Selecting a Sterile Disposable Delivery Pack is essential for maintaining maternal and neonatal safety. These kits provide a sterile environment, minimize the risk of cross-infection, and streamline the labor and delivery process. Verify Component Completeness

A professional delivery pack must contain necessary items to facilitate a standard vaginal delivery. When evaluating a kit, ensure it includes core components:

  • Surgical Gowns and Hand Towels: For medical personnel to maintain aseptic conditions.

  • Underbuttocks Drape: Featuring a fluid collection pouch to manage blood and amniotic fluid efficiently.

  • Leggings: To cover the patient’s legs and maintain the sterile field.

  • Baby Blanket or Drape: To receive and wrap the newborn immediately.

  • Umbilical Cord Clamps and Gauze Swabs: Essential tools for immediate postpartum procedures.

Assess Material Quality and Barrier Performance

The materials used in the drapes and gowns determine the pack's effectiveness in preventing fluid penetration and bacterial transfer.

  • Fluid Resistance: Materials such as Spunbond-Meltblown-Spunbond or reinforced non-woven fabrics are preferred. These provide high hydrostatic pressure resistance.

  • Absorbency: Specific areas of the drapes should have absorbent reinforcement to manage localized fluid.

  • Low Linting: The material should reduce the risk of wound contamination or air-borne particles in the delivery room.

Sterilization and Packaging

Sterility is the most critical requirement for any delivery kit.

  • Sterilization Method: Ensure the packs undergo sterilization using Ethylene Oxide. This process eliminates microorganisms while remaining safe for medical textiles.

  • Packaging Integrity: The pack should be sealed in medical-grade paper-plastic pouches that provide a reliable microbial barrier until the point of use.

  • Clear Labeling: Check for visible indicators of sterilization and the expiration date to ensure clinical safety.

Clinical Efficiency and Ergonomics

The way a delivery pack is organized impacts how quickly a sterile field can be established.

  • Sequential Folding: Components should be folded in the order of use, such as hand towels and gowns being accessible at the top.

  • Aseptic Opening: The outer wrap should allow for opening by a circulating nurse without compromising the internal sterile contents.
